Hyper-V虚拟机:巧妙隐藏技巧揭秘

hyper v 虚拟机 隐藏

时间:2024-11-29 22:54


深度解析:Hyper-V虚拟机隐藏技术及其在安全与管理中的应用 在当今的信息化时代,虚拟化技术已经成为企业IT架构中不可或缺的一部分

    微软Hyper-V作为业界领先的虚拟化平台,凭借其强大的性能、灵活的管理和出色的安全性,赢得了广泛的认可

    然而,在享受Hyper-V带来的诸多便利的同时,如何确保虚拟机的安全性和隐私性,特别是如何有效地隐藏虚拟机,防止未经授权的访问和潜在的安全威胁,成为了企业IT管理者和安全专家关注的焦点

    本文将深入探讨Hyper-V虚拟机隐藏技术的原理、方法及其在安全与管理中的应用,旨在为企业提供一套全面的虚拟机保护策略

     一、Hyper-V虚拟机隐藏技术的背景与意义 随着云计算和大数据技术的快速发展,虚拟化技术已经成为企业实现资源高效利用、灵活部署和快速响应市场变化的重要手段

    然而,虚拟化环境也带来了新的安全风险

    传统的物理安全边界在虚拟化环境中变得模糊,虚拟机之间、虚拟机与宿主机之间的通信和数据交换,都可能成为攻击者的目标

    特别是在多租户环境中,如何确保敏感数据和关键业务应用的隐私性,防止信息泄露,成为企业IT安全的核心挑战之一

     Hyper-V虚拟机隐藏技术正是在这一背景下应运而生

    通过隐藏虚拟机,可以显著降低其被检测和攻击的风险,保护敏感数据和业务逻辑不被未经授权的访问和篡改

    这对于维护企业信息安全、保障业务连续性具有重要意义

     二、Hyper-V虚拟机隐藏技术的原理 Hyper-V虚拟机隐藏技术的核心在于对虚拟机存在性的隐匿

    这涉及到多个层面的操作,包括但不限于虚拟机配置信息的隐藏、网络通信的隐蔽以及资源使用的伪装

     1.虚拟机配置信息的隐藏:在Hyper-V管理界面中,通过特定的配置设置或脚本,可以隐藏某些虚拟机的存在

    这些设置可能包括在Hyper-V管理器中不显示虚拟机、修改虚拟机的名称和描述以混淆其真实用途等

    此外,还可以通过权限控制,限制哪些用户或角色能够查看或管理特定的虚拟机

     2.网络通信的隐蔽:网络通信是虚拟机与外界交互的重要途径,也是潜在的攻击入口

    为了隐藏虚拟机,可以采取多种网络隐蔽技术,如使用NAT(网络地址转换)或隧道技术,将虚拟机的网络通信流量重定向到宿主机上的特定端口或IP地址,从而隐藏虚拟机的真实网络地址和通信模式

    此外,还可以通过防火墙规则和网络监控工具,对虚拟机的网络通信进行过滤和伪装,增加其被发现的难度

     3.资源使用的伪装:虚拟机在运行过程中会占用宿主机的CPU、内存、磁盘等资源

    为了隐藏虚拟机,可以对其资源使用情况进行伪装

    例如,通过调整虚拟机的资源分配策略,使其资源使用情况与宿主机上的其他进程或虚拟机相似,从而难以从资源使用情况上区分出虚拟机的存在

    此外,还可以使用动态资源调整技术,根据实际需求灵活调整虚拟机的资源分配,进一步降低其被检测的风险

     三、Hyper-V虚拟机隐藏技术的实现方法 实现Hyper-V虚拟机隐藏技术的方法多种多样,以下列举几种常见且有效的方法: 1.使用PowerShell脚本:PowerShell是微软提供的一种强大的脚本和自动化工具

    通过编写PowerShell脚本,可以实现对Hyper-V虚拟机的隐藏和恢复操作

    例如,可以使用PowerShell命令修改虚拟机的配置信息,隐藏其名称和描述;或者通过修改防火墙规则和网络配置,实现虚拟机的网络隐蔽

     2.利用第三方工具:市场上存在一些专门针对虚拟化环境的安全管理工具,这些工具通常提供了丰富的功能,包括虚拟机隐藏、资源伪装、网络通信隐蔽等

    企业可以根据自身需求选择合适的工具进行部署和使用

    这些工具通常具有友好的用户界面和丰富的配置选项,使得虚拟机隐藏技术的实施更加便捷和高效

     3.自定义安全策略:除了上述方法外,企业还可以根据自身业务需求和安全要求,制定自定义的安全策略

    这些策略可以包括虚拟机访问控制、资源使用限制、网络通信监控等多个方面

    通过实施这些策略,可以进一步增强虚拟机的安全性和隐私性

     四、Hyper-V虚拟机隐藏技术在安全与管理中的应用 Hyper-V虚